Heel Pain – Podiatrist in Staten Island, NY Heel pain is a common foot problem that can range from the mild annoyance of a “stone bruise” to a cause for missing work. Classically the pain is felt on the bottom of the heel and becomes more frequent and more intense with time. The classical diagnostic sign is pain following rest (ie morning pain and stiffness). In advanced cases the pain can persist throughout the day and become disabling. The pathology of this pain is the repetitive pull of a ligament called the plantar fascia as it inserts in the heel bone due to underlying biomechanical weakness. When over the counter anti-inflammatory medications, heel lifts, stretching and OTC orthotics fail, more resistant cases deserve a podiatry consultation. After diagnosing the problem, a treatment plan is developed utilizing oral and injected medication, foot strappings and custom foot orthotics usually eliminate pain and disability within two-three weeks while keeping the person active and productive. Heel Pain Treatment – Podiatrist in Pensacola, FL Heel pain is not normal and you do not have to live with it. In fact, plantar fascitis, or “heel spur syndrome”, is one of the most successfully treated foot disorders. For most cases, progressive but conservative therapies such as custom orthotics or physical therapy can cure this condition. The latest technology is now available for heel pain in the form of a non-invasive, painless wave-therapy called EPAT (Extracorporeal Pulse Activated Therapy).
